Family & Households in 7306, TAS

How families and households are made up across the area.

Fewer people share a home in postcode 7306 compared to most similar areas. The region is primarily made up of couples, with nearly half of all families raising children together.

Households

Average household size.

Homes here are slightly smaller than the national figure, with 2.3 people per household. While 25.8% of residents now live alone, this is well below the state average of 29.0%.

In 7306, TAS, the largest group is 2 people at 42%, followed by 1 person (26%) and 3 people (14%).

Families

Family types and one-parent families.

One-parent families make up 10.3% of the total, which is well below both the Tasmanian and national figures. This proportion has fallen by 1.6 percentage points since 2011.

In 7306, TAS, the largest group is Couples with children at 50%, followed by Couples without children (39%) and One-parent families (10%).
